Magyar Nemzet, a Hungarian daily newspaper, positions itself as a publication grounded in conservative and national principles. The newspaper aims to deliver essential information on a spectrum of topics, including societal issues, politics, economics, culture, and sports, all presented from a fact-based perspective.
